December 2022
November 2022
June 2022
May 2023
April 2023
Pleasure July 2016
An almost impossibly romantic destination, The Hotel du Palais is located on the Côte Basque in the French department of Pyrénées-Atlantiques, in the romantic port town of Biarritz.